Since 0.1.27, colord generates a set of profiles, including sRGB from
source data at build time. These are all licensed as CC0, i.e. as
close as you can get to public domain. The profiles are also tagged
with metadata, so applications can find profiles without specifying
the explicit filename.  If you want more details, grab me on IRC, or
join the colord-devel mailing list where we'll be happy to help. In
Fedora, I'm starting to patching applications to not ship their own
copy of the standard profiles (as quite a few apps get this very
wrong) and use the system copy.
